package com.android.settings.datausage.lib import android.content.Context import android.net.NetworkStats import android.net.NetworkTemplate import android.telephony.SubscriptionInfo import android.telephony.SubscriptionManager import android.telephony.TelephonyManager import androidx.test.core.app.ApplicationProvider import androidx.test.ext.junit.runners.AndroidJUnit4 import com.google.common.truth.Truth.assertThat import org.junit.Before import org.junit.Rule import org.junit.Test import org.junit.runner.RunWith import org.mockito.Mock import org.mockito.Spy import org.mockito.junit.MockitoJUnit import org.mockito.junit.MockitoRule import org.mockito.kotlin.whenever @RunWith(AndroidJUnit4::class) class DataUsageLibTest { @get:Rule val mockito: MockitoRule = MockitoJUnit.rule() @Spy private val context: Context = ApplicationProvider.getApplicationContext() @Mock private lateinit var telephonyManager: TelephonyManager @Mock private lateinit var subscriptionManager: SubscriptionManager @Before fun setUp() { whenever(context.getSystemService(TelephonyManager::class.java)) .thenReturn(telephonyManager) whenever(context.getSystemService(SubscriptionManager::class.java)) .thenReturn(subscriptionManager) whenever(telephonyManager.subscriptionId).thenReturn(DEFAULT_SUB_ID) whenever(telephonyManager.getSubscriberId(SUB_ID)).thenReturn(SUBSCRIBER_ID) whenever(telephonyManager.getSubscriberId(DEFAULT_SUB_ID)).thenReturn(DEFAULT_SUBSCRIBER_ID) whenever(telephonyManager.createForSubscriptionId(SUB_ID)).thenReturn(telephonyManager) } @Test fun getMobileTemplate_availableSubscriptionInfoListIsNull_returnDefaultSub() { whenever(subscriptionManager.availableSubscriptionInfoList).thenReturn(null) val mobileTemplate = DataUsageLib.getMobileTemplate(context, SUB_ID) assertThat(mobileTemplate.matchRule).isEqualTo(NetworkTemplate.MATCH_CARRIER) assertThat(mobileTemplate.subscriberIds).containsExactly(DEFAULT_SUBSCRIBER_ID) assertThat(mobileTemplate.meteredness).isEqualTo(NetworkStats.METERED_YES) } @Test fun getMobileTemplate_subscriptionNotActive_returnDefaultSub() { whenever(subscriptionManager.availableSubscriptionInfoList).thenReturn(listOf(null)) val mobileTemplate = DataUsageLib.getMobileTemplate(context, SUB_ID) assertThat(mobileTemplate.matchRule).isEqualTo(NetworkTemplate.MATCH_CARRIER) assertThat(mobileTemplate.subscriberIds).containsExactly(DEFAULT_SUBSCRIBER_ID) assertThat(mobileTemplate.meteredness).isEqualTo(NetworkStats.METERED_YES) } @Test fun getMobileTemplate_mergedImsisFromGroupEmpty_returnRequestedSub() { whenever(subscriptionManager.availableSubscriptionInfoList) .thenReturn(listOf(SUBSCRIBER_INFO)) whenever(telephonyManager.mergedImsisFromGroup).thenReturn(emptyArray()) val mobileTemplate = DataUsageLib.getMobileTemplate(context, SUB_ID) assertThat(mobileTemplate.matchRule).isEqualTo(NetworkTemplate.MATCH_CARRIER) assertThat(mobileTemplate.subscriberIds).containsExactly(SUBSCRIBER_ID) assertThat(mobileTemplate.meteredness).isEqualTo(NetworkStats.METERED_YES) } @Test fun getMobileTemplate_mergedImsisFromGroupNotContainSub_returnRequestedSub() { whenever(subscriptionManager.availableSubscriptionInfoList) .thenReturn(listOf(SUBSCRIBER_INFO)) whenever(telephonyManager.mergedImsisFromGroup).thenReturn(arrayOf(DEFAULT_SUBSCRIBER_ID)) val mobileTemplate = DataUsageLib.getMobileTemplate(context, SUB_ID) assertThat(mobileTemplate.matchRule).isEqualTo(NetworkTemplate.MATCH_CARRIER) assertThat(mobileTemplate.subscriberIds).containsExactly(SUBSCRIBER_ID) assertThat(mobileTemplate.meteredness).isEqualTo(NetworkStats.METERED_YES) } @Test fun getMobileTemplate_mergedImsisFromGroupContainSub_returnRequestedSub() { whenever(subscriptionManager.availableSubscriptionInfoList) .thenReturn(listOf(SUBSCRIBER_INFO)) whenever(telephonyManager.mergedImsisFromGroup) .thenReturn(arrayOf(DEFAULT_SUBSCRIBER_ID, SUBSCRIBER_ID)) val mobileTemplate = DataUsageLib.getMobileTemplate(context, SUB_ID) assertThat(mobileTemplate.matchRule).isEqualTo(NetworkTemplate.MATCH_CARRIER) assertThat(mobileTemplate.subscriberIds) .containsExactly(SUBSCRIBER_ID, DEFAULT_SUBSCRIBER_ID) assertThat(mobileTemplate.meteredness).isEqualTo(NetworkStats.METERED_YES) } @Test fun getMobileTemplateForSubId_subscriberIdNotNull() { whenever(telephonyManager.getSubscriberId(SUB_ID)).thenReturn(SUBSCRIBER_ID) val mobileTemplate = DataUsageLib.getMobileTemplateForSubId(telephonyManager, SUB_ID) assertThat(mobileTemplate.matchRule).isEqualTo(NetworkTemplate.MATCH_CARRIER) assertThat(mobileTemplate.subscriberIds).containsExactly(SUBSCRIBER_ID) assertThat(mobileTemplate.meteredness).isEqualTo(NetworkStats.METERED_YES) } @Test fun getMobileTemplateForSubId_subscriberIdIsNull() { whenever(telephonyManager.getSubscriberId(SUB_ID)).thenReturn(null) val mobileTemplate = DataUsageLib.getMobileTemplateForSubId(telephonyManager, SUB_ID) assertThat(mobileTemplate.matchRule).isEqualTo(NetworkTemplate.MATCH_MOBILE) assertThat(mobileTemplate.subscriberIds).isEmpty() assertThat(mobileTemplate.meteredness).isEqualTo(NetworkStats.METERED_YES) } private companion object { const val DEFAULT_SUB_ID = 0 const val SUB_ID = 1 const val DEFAULT_SUBSCRIBER_ID = "Default Test Subscriber" const val SUBSCRIBER_ID = "Test Subscriber" val SUBSCRIBER_INFO: SubscriptionInfo = SubscriptionInfo.Builder().setId(SUB_ID).build() } }
